Sixense Monitors Tunnel Construction Works on Highway 401 & 409

Sixense Northern America was retained by the Toronto Tunnel Partners (TTP) to perform environmental, geotechnical, and structural monitoring on North America’s busiest highway corridor (with 21 live lanes) throughout the construction of two new twin tunnels underneath the highways.

Mont Blanc: LiDAR Survey of Europe’s Highest Peak

Sixense Mapping carried out a high density (1000 points/m²) helicopter-borne LiDAR measurement of the summit of Mont Blanc as part of a commercial scientific mission.

New CIRIA guidelines on Earth Observation and InSAR technology in civil infrastructure

A consortium led by Sixense and Imperial College London (with support from experts at Royal Holloway, Crossrail and Thames Tideway) has been selected to produce a CIRIA (Construction Industry Research and Information Association) guidance report on the application of 'Earth Observation and InSAR technology in civil infrastructure'.
